Transaction 7511107e7b5325dbdff010f62ed6d102d3dc787efa795ebbf816fa7d14d50cea

1 Input
2 Outputs
  • 7511107e7b5325dbdff010f62ed6d102d3dc787efa795ebbf816fa7d14d50cea:0
  • value  500000000
    address  1DvHWfYzUkzLKxqifYuXVJCAEggPkDrXZq
  • 7511107e7b5325dbdff010f62ed6d102d3dc787efa795ebbf816fa7d14d50cea:1
  • value  58341170
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n